What is a FORTIFIED Roof?

FORTIFIED Roof is the first designation level in the FORTIFIED program and focuses on strengthening the roof. To be eligible for a FORTIFIED Roof designation, a roofing contractor must use products that meet specific standards and install the roof in accordance with the applicable FORTIFIED Standard and manufacturers installation instructions.

A Certified FORTIFIED Evaluator must then independently verify that all requirements are satisfied before IBHS will award a 5-year designation. A designation is valid for 5 years and an inspection is required to renew it.

FORTIFIED Roof Leak Barrier Requirement:

  • Must comply with ASTM D1970 standards.
  • 1-ply self-adhering leak barrier.

FORTIFIED Roof Peel & Stick Starter Strip Requirement:

  • Must comply with ASTM D1970 standards.
  • Either embed the starter strip in roofing cement or use self-adhering starter strips.

FORTIFIED Roof Sealed Roof Deck Requirement:

  • Must comply with ASTM D8257 standards.
  • Use a 2-ply synthetic underlayment.

FORTIFIED Roof Standard Shingle Requirement:

  • Must be Class F (ASTM D3161) or Class H (ASTM D7158) rated asphalt shingles.

If seeking the optional hail supplement under the FORTIFIED Home - High Wind designation, asphalt shingles must be rated Good or Excellent in the IBHS Hail Impact Standard Ratings. Why choose a FORTIFIED Roof?

A FORTIFIED Roof can help protect against severe weather and may be eligible for insurance discounts, grants and other incentives in certain states.

What is the FORTIFIED Roof program?

The FORTIFIED Roof program is a voluntary construction and re-roofing program designed to help protect against severe weather.

How long does a FORTIFIED Roof designation last?

Initial FORTIFIED designation certificates expire five years from the date they were issued. At the end of that period, a redesignation inspection is required to maintain the home or business's current designation level.
